Sinopsis

Fighting to free herself from a toxic relationship, 21-year-old Lora escapes to her recently widowed grandmother's home in Hamburg. When Daniel, Lora's delusional ex, and a string of estranged relatives turn up, covert agendas emerge and conflicting views on sexual ethics surface, with sudden and surprising consequences.This vividly powerful, 'no-holding-back' début confronts the darker aspects of history, offering a hidden narrative of post-war Germany. Quietly ambitious, funny and sometimes tragic, Windstill reveals the stories we tell to protect the ones we love.

  • A Christmas Carol - cover

    A Christmas Carol

    Charles Dickens

    • 0
    • 0
    • 0
    "A Christmas Carol" by Charles Dickens is a timeless holiday classic that follows the transformation of Ebenezer Scrooge, a miserly old man who values wealth above all else. On Christmas Eve, Scrooge is visited by the ghosts of Christmas Past, Present, and Yet to Come, who reveal to him the impact of his greed and indifference. Through these spectral encounters, Scrooge awakens to the true spirit of Christmas, embracing compassion, generosity, and heartfelt human connection.
